Output 8489654d61a54109a51a5e29f0c2fc7bce4c3148b60beb94546b29764f00bbfc:0

value
272906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45e8ec77aace915e9c60bf55ee964e10db187799 OP_EQUALVERIFY OP_CHECKSIG
address
17Nef4QgcqK4mUurgDd91WaFQrvQDA7Kee
transaction
8489654d61a54109a51a5e29f0c2fc7bce4c3148b60beb94546b29764f00bbfc
spent
true